> I have tried to switch from Mandrake to Fedora Core III. The installation
runs smoothly. But when the system reboot, the Mandrake shown up first, then
it stuck since most stuff related to it has gone.
>
> I have tried 'remove all partition on this machine', 'remove all linux
partition on this machine'. And reinstalled FC3 at least three times.
'Mandrake' always shows up first.

If memory serves me Mandrake uses lilo as it's boot loader. I had a similar
issue with this when installing Fedora on another system with some other
distro of Linux, and what I had to do is format the mbr first. Then, install
Fedora.
